4 People Displaced, 1 Firefighter Hurt In Townhouse Fire: MCFRS

GERMANTOWN, MD — A townhouse fire in Germantown Tuesday night displaced four residents and caused about $200,000 in damage, according to officials.

At about 11 p.m., Montgomery County firefighters were called to a fire in the 19900 block of Appledowre Circle.

Pete Piringer, the county fire department's spokesman, said about 75 firefighters extinguished the two-alarm blaze. Three adults and a child were displaced and one firefighter suffered minor injuries.

Officials believe the cause of the fire was accidental and originated from the exterior AC/heat pump unit.
